House Limewashing in Arvada, CO
House limewashing services involve applying a traditional lime-based coating to exterior or interior surfaces of a property. This process is often used to refresh and preserve historic brick, stone, or plaster walls, providing a breathable and matte finish that enhances the character of the building. Projects typically include restoring old facades, updating interior feature walls, or preparing surfaces for ongoing maintenance. Homeowners should consider the condition of the existing surface, as limewashing works best on porous materials and may require proper surface preparation to achieve an even, durable finish.

House Limewashing Questions
What is house limewashing? House limewashing is a traditional coating method that applies a breathable, matte finish to exterior walls, enhancing appearance and protecting the surface.
Which types of properties benefit from limewashing? Limewashing is suitable for historic buildings, stone or brick exteriors, and properties seeking a natural, textured look.
How does limewashing differ from painting? Limewashing is a permeable, natural finish that allows walls to breathe, unlike paint which creates a sealed surface.
Is limewashing suitable for all exterior surfaces? Limewashing works best on porous surfaces like brick, stone, and stucco, but may not be ideal for non-porous or sealed surfaces.
